GRUB in ur face

Sometimes it is really hard to find very simple information.

If you compiled GRUB with your own module (for example to create BOOTX64.EFI file to use setup_var command), and suddenly on booting from this file it throws:

Welcome to GRUB!

incompatible license
Aborted. press any key to continue.

Don't worry and just insert GRUB_MOD_LICENSE("GPLv3+"); into your .c source code.
It means nothing else.

KB2670838 issues

Just experienced Aero Glass missing, Calculator broken ( :-O ) and other windows UI issues after installing KB2670838 (as part of IE10 installation) on friends laptop. I was blaming video drivers since it has U3600 processor (integrated Intel HD video) and was already going to uninstall dreaded update, so god bless I noticed post on dpreview forum linking possible KB2670838 issues to FastPictureViewer Codec Pack. I had no codec pack, but uninstalling FastPictureViewer itself solved the problem immideatly (after restarting Desktop Windows Manager). 

I also saw post linking KB2670838 to some 3d party USB Video driver installed (not even device plugged in), so if you are experiencing such troubles I would recommend uninstall all 3d party video drivers and codec packs first before rolling back IE10 and linked updates.
